VANCOUVER, BC, May 21, 2025 /PRNewswire/ - OceanaGold Corporation (TSX: OGC) (OTCQX: OCANF) ("OceanaGold" or the "Company") is pleased to publish its annual Sustainability Report and related documents for the year ended December 31, 2024.
Gerard Bond, President and CEO of OceanaGold, said "We made good progress on our sustainability commitments in 2024, consistent with our Purpose of mining gold for a better future. Operating safely and responsibly is a strategic imperative for OceanaGold, as we know that a comprehensive, integrated and company-wide approach to sustainability is fundamental to creating and protecting value for all our stakeholders."
Megan Saussey, Chief Sustainability Officer of OceanaGold, said "2024 was a year of implementation of our updated three-year Sustainability Strategy, with a focus on strengthening our core responsible business practices and maintaining consistent performance across the business."

About OceanaGold
OceanaGold is a growing intermediate gold and copper producer committed to safely and responsibly maximizing the generation of Free Cash Flow from our operations and delivering strong returns for our shareholders. We have a portfolio of four operating mines: the Haile Gold Mine in the United States of America; Didipio Mine in the Philippines; and the Macraes and Waihi operations in New Zealand.
